Holidays with only an iPhone?
 
I'm going to go on vacation soon with the family. :thumbup: We're visiting family, going to a theme park/water park and visiting the zoo that also has a huge splash zone.

The more I think about it, the more I don't want to bring my dSLR with me, mostly because I want to play in the water park too, and not have to "guard" the camera gear. So, that means that I'll bring just my iPhone.

What photos apps do you guys recommend for vacations? I have a few I like to use like a lot:

- VSCO
- PicTapGo
- Moldiv (for collages)

Any other "must haves"?

I recommend putting your phone in a quart size freezer bag when you're around water. That's worked well for me over the years.

I just use PicTapGo to edit and Camera+ for the picture taking. I've grown to depend on my iPhone for most of the photos I need on vacation. It's just so much lighter and it's always right there.

i use Afterlight & Pic Collage to make the 4x6 collages. that way i can import them straight from my phone & into PS.

It's not an app but i'd suggest a portable charger (if you don't already have one). we got one for our trip to Disneyland. we found out that our DSLR had broken when we arrived so we only had our phones to take pictures. our batteries are goog but the charger still saved us!
